Send Flowers to the Family Offer Condolences or MemoryKARL SPROLL April 9, 1928 November 2, 2016 It is with sadness that we announce that Karl Sproll passed away in the early hours of Wednesday, November 2, 2016. Karl leaves to mourn his beloved wife of 62 years, Irene, his children Karl (Dianne), Ursula (Maurice), Barbara and Norman (Cathie), his grandchildren Karl (Dawn), Erik (Kristel), Ingrid (Somto), Erin (Dan), Adrienne (Tim), Justin (Marla), Nathan (Larissa) and Alexa, and 13 (soon to be 15) great-grandchildren. Karl is predeceased by his much loved daughter Katherine. Karl was born in Mittelbuch, Germany and immigrated to Winnipeg in 1953 where he met, fell in love and married Irene. He practiced excellence in his profession as a painter through hard work, integrity, determination and creativity. Karl was an artisan who crafted innumerable innovative functional home furnishings and pieces of art. His many talents included oil painting, woodworking, folk art and faux paint finishing. Karl enjoyed sharing his unique perspectives and vison of life with friends and family. His kindness was reflected in his special connection with children and animals. Above all Karl was a devoted family man. All that he did in life was for the wellbeing of his wife and children. Karl's greatest pride and happiness came from watching his family grow and flourish. We have been blessed to have Karl, our husband, father and Opa, as a guide and role model in our lives and he will be very much missed.
